The electronic shutter also provides access to the fastest shutter speeds, often up to 1/32,000 sec. These are fast enough to freeze any movement, but be aware of the ‘rolling shutter’ effect caused by the way the sensor is scanned by the electronic shutter, as opposed to exposed in one go with a mechanical shutter. Press the DRIVE button to display drive options, then press the selector up or down to highlight (CONTINUOUS) and press MENU/OK.Press the selector left or right to choose a frame advance rate and press MENU/OK to select and return to the shooting display.. If file numbering reaches 9999 before shooting is complete, the remaining pictures will be recorded to a new folder. Frame advance rates of 10 fps or faster are available only when s ELECTRONIC SHUTTER is selected for A SHOOTING SETTING > SHUTTER TYPE. As you know, continuous shooting speeds are measured in frames-per-second (fps), and the mirrorless design of FUJIFILM X Series cameras means you can capture images at an impressive rate.
